Though notorious for its fractious politics, Spain enjoyed a brief period of relative stability in the late 1990s as democratization and heavy European, mostly German, investment in the Spanish property market carried the economy to prosperity, allowing long-impoverished rural Spaniards to begin to make a decent living in the construction business and adjoining industries. The Community was designed to prevent any future wars between France and Germany by promoting peaceful economic cooperation, political stability, secure economic growth, and increasing economic ties among countries, all for the purpose of moving towards a single market.Under the threat of a more divided Europe during the Cold War, the six Western European states adopted the Treaty of Rome in 1957 to establish a common European market known as the European Economic Community (EEC).By 1991, the Cold War was nearly over and the EEC with its twelve members (Germany, France, Italy, the Netherlands, Belgium, Luxembourg, Denmark, Ireland, United Kingdom, Greece, Spain, and Portugal) signed The Maastricht Treaty which radically changed the functioning of the organization. A standard measure of political instability used by European political scientists takes the same parties’ vote totals from election to election and calculates the swings in the vote, adds them across parties, divides by 2, and voila!—an instability index, as shown below.
